According to Youth Services Librarian Melissa Bailey, “Every March, schools and libraries across the country celebrate Read Across America Day, which began in 1998 as a nationwide pep rally for reading. In honor of beloved children’s author Theodor Geisel, better known as Dr. Seuss, the event is held on or near his birthday every year.
